MichaelP7 wrote:Since this topic is about ratings it seems GG is just using the GNUBG rating formula which differs from the FIBS rating formula on the fact that it doesn’t account for experience.
When you beat a bot at FIBS you may get as many as 50 points and this continues until you get an experience of 400 (400X1 pointers, 80 x5 pointers etc) This helps your rating rise or fall to your true strength fast.

The missing of experience in the formula used at GG explains why new players are so terribly under-rated even after having an experience of as high as 1000.
